argument_type typedef | numerical::GradientCenteredDifference< N, Functor, T > | |
delta() const | numerical::GradientCenteredDifference< N, Functor, T > | [inline] |
function_type typedef | numerical::GradientCenteredDifference< N, Functor, T > | |
GradientCenteredDifference(const function_type &f, const number_type delta=std::pow(std::numeric_limits< T >::epsilon(), 1.0/3.0)) | numerical::GradientCenteredDifference< N, Functor, T > | [inline] |
GradientCenteredDifference(const GradientCenteredDifference &x) | numerical::GradientCenteredDifference< N, Functor, T > | [inline] |
operator()(const argument_type x, result_type &deriv) const | numerical::GradientCenteredDifference< N, Functor, T > | [inline] |
operator()(const argument_type x) const | numerical::GradientCenteredDifference< N, Functor, T > | [inline] |
result_type typedef | numerical::GradientCenteredDifference< N, Functor, T > | |
set_delta(const number_type delta) | numerical::GradientCenteredDifference< N, Functor, T > | [inline] |